So, what exactly is WMI? Think of it as a set of guidelines from Microsoft that simplifies how we manage various components within the operating system. It’s like an instruction manual for your computer, allowing you to monitor system hardware, applications, and network settings all in one place. Imagine being able to peek under the hood of your virtual machines without even having to log into them—pretty neat, right?

Now, if you want to check the operating system version on your virtual machine, using WMI is the way to go. With WMI, you can execute commands to fetch specific properties such as the version number and build of the operating system. Let’s take a moment to compare WMI with some other protocols mentioned in the question. You may have heard of SMTP, SMS, and IMAP. So, what do these acronyms mean? Well, SMTP is all about sending emails, SMS handles your text messages, and IMAP is used for fetching your emails. They’re all useful in their own right, but none can help you dig into the nitty-gritty of a virtual machine’s operating system. In essence, they’re apples to WMI’s oranges.
